Deploy回滚策略回滚方案Marketplace平台详细解析
2026-02-25 4
详情
报告
跨境服务
文章
Deploy回滚策略回滚方案Marketplace平台详细解析
要点速读(TL;DR)
- Deploy回滚策略指在 Marketplace 平台系统更新或功能上线失败后,快速恢复至稳定版本的应急机制。
- 适用于大型跨境卖家、自研系统团队、SaaS服务商及平台技术对接方。
- 核心目标是降低发布风险、保障订单履约与数据一致性。
- 常见方式包括版本快照、灰度发布控制、数据库迁移回退脚本。
- 需结合 CI/CD 工具链(如 Jenkins、GitLab CI)与监控系统(如 Sentry、Prometheus)实现自动化。
- 不同 Marketplace 平台对部署规范要求差异大,需提前查阅开发者文档。
Deploy回滚策略回滚方案Marketplace平台详细解析 是什么
Deploy回滚策略是指在向 Marketplace 平台(如 Amazon SP-API、Shopify App Store、Shopee Open Platform、TikTok Shop API 等)进行系统集成、应用更新或服务部署后,一旦出现异常(如接口中断、数据错乱、订单同步失败),能够将系统状态还原到上一个正常运行版本的技术预案和操作流程。
其中关键名词解释如下:
- Deploy(部署):将代码或配置变更推送到生产环境的过程,常见于 ERP 与 Marketplace 的 API 对接升级。
- 回滚(Rollback):撤销当前变更,恢复至上一可用版本的操作,分为自动与手动两种模式。
- 回滚方案:包含触发条件、执行步骤、责任人分工、验证标准的完整应急预案文档。
- Marketplace平台:指第三方电商平台,如 Amazon、eBay、AliExpress、Lazada、Walmart 等,通常提供开放 API 接口供外部系统接入。
它能解决哪些问题
- 场景1:新版本导致订单漏同步 → 回滚可立即恢复订单抓取逻辑,避免客户投诉。
- 场景2:价格同步错误引发低价倾销 → 快速回滚防止库存被异常抢购。
- 场景3:API 权限变更造成授权失效 → 启用旧版认证模块维持基础连接。
- 场景4:数据库结构升级失败 → 执行反向迁移脚本恢复表结构兼容性。
- 场景5:多平台并发更新出错 → 按优先级逐个回滚高影响平台(如 Amazon 先于 Mercado Libre)。
- 场景6:合规字段缺失触发下架 → 恢复含完整 EPR 或 CE 认证信息的老版本。
- 场景7:性能下降导致超时率飙升 → 切换回轻量级处理逻辑保障 SLA。
- 场景8:灰度发布中用户反馈集中报错 → 主动终止并启动一键回退机制。
怎么用/怎么开通/怎么选择
Deploy回滚策略并非独立产品,而是开发运维流程的一部分。实施步骤如下:
- 评估对接平台的技术规范:查阅 Marketplace 官方开发者门户(如 Amazon Selling Partner API Developer Guide),确认其支持的版本管理机制。
- 建立版本控制体系:使用 Git 分支策略(如 Git Flow),为每次 Deploy 打 Tag 标记可回滚点。
- 设计灰度发布路径:先在低流量店铺测试新版本,监测日志与错误率。
- 编写回滚脚本:包含代码版本切换、数据库降级、缓存清理、任务队列暂停等指令。
- 配置监控告警:设置关键指标阈值(如订单失败率 >5%),触发自动通知或半自动回滚。
- 定期演练回滚流程:模拟故障场景,确保团队熟悉响应节奏,缩短 MTTR(平均恢复时间)。
注意:部分 Marketplace 平台(如 Shopify)要求 App 更新必须通过审核流程,此类情况下无法实时回滚,需依赖预发布环境充分测试。
费用/成本通常受哪些因素影响
- 技术团队人力投入(开发、测试、运维)
- 是否使用云服务商高级功能(如 AWS CodeDeploy 自动回滚、Azure DevOps Pipeline Gates)
- 监控系统的复杂度(日志存储量、告警频率)
- 部署频率(高频发布增加回滚概率)
- 对接的 Marketplace 数量(越多越难统一策略)
- 是否有专职 DevOps 或 SRE 支持
- 历史数据备份与恢复机制的成本
- 第三方 CI/CD 工具订阅层级(如 GitHub Actions 分钟数配额)
- 是否引入蓝绿部署或金丝雀发布架构
- 合规审计需求(金融类目或医疗类目需记录所有变更轨迹)
为了拿到准确报价/成本,你通常需要准备以下信息:
- 当前使用的开发工具链清单(Git、CI 平台、部署方式)
- 对接的 Marketplace 列表及其 API 调用频率
- 期望的回滚时效目标(如 5 分钟内完成)
- 是否已有自动化测试覆盖率报告
- 现有服务器或容器编排环境(Kubernetes / Docker Swarm)
- 历史重大故障发生次数及处理方式
常见坑与避坑清单
- 未保留数据库变更前备份 → 建议每次 DDL 操作前执行 mysqldump 或 pg_dump。
- 忽略 Marketplace 的 rate limit 变更 → 新版本若调用频次超标会被限流,回滚时也需重置计数器。
- 回滚脚本本身有 bug → 需在非生产环境验证回滚流程有效性。
- 缺乏清晰的责任人定义 → 明确谁有权发起回滚、谁负责通知客服团队。
- 未与客服/运营团队同步状态 → 故障期间应启动内部通报机制。
- 过度依赖自动回滚 → 某些误判可能因短暂网络抖动触发不必要的回退。
- 忽视多区域部署差异 → 欧美站与东南亚站可能运行不同版本,需独立管理。
- 忘记更新文档 → 每次变更后应及时修订回滚方案 SOP。
- 跳过预发布环境测试 → 直接上线高风险更新等于放弃可控性。
- 未设置版本兼容期 → 新旧版本间应保持至少 24 小时并行能力。
FAQ(常见问题)
- Deploy回滚策略回滚方案Marketplace平台详细解析 靠谱吗/正规吗/是否合规?
该策略属于标准 DevOps 实践,在跨境电商技术圈广泛应用。只要遵循各 Marketplace 平台的开发者协议(如 Amazon 的 Acceptable Use Policy),即为合规操作。 - Deploy回滚策略回滚方案Marketplace平台详细解析 适合哪些卖家/平台/地区/类目?
主要适用于:
- 日均订单量 >500 单的中大型卖家
- 使用自研 ERP 或对接多个 Marketplace 的系统商
- 类目涉及高单价商品(如汽配、电子)、强合规要求(如欧盟 EPR)
- 已启用自动化部署流程的技术团队 - Deploy回滚策略回滚方案Marketplace平台详细解析 怎么开通/注册/接入/购买?需要哪些资料?
这不是一项可购买的服务,而是需自行构建的技术能力。所需材料包括:
- Marketplace 开发者账号(已通过审核)
- API 授权 Token 或 OAuth2 凭据
- 代码仓库访问权限
- 服务器或容器管理权限
- 团队具备基本 DevOps 能力 - Deploy回滚策略回滚方案Marketplace平台详细解析 费用怎么计算?影响因素有哪些?
无固定费用。成本体现在人力与基础设施层面,影响因素见上文“费用/成本”章节。建议通过提升自动化程度降低长期维护成本。 - Deploy回滚策略回滚方案Marketplace平台详细解析 常见失败原因是什么?如何排查?
常见原因:
- 数据库降级脚本缺失或执行失败
- 回滚后缓存未清除导致数据不一致
- 第三方服务(如短信通知)仍调用新接口
- Marketplace 端已强制停用旧版 API(如 eBay Trading API 下线)
排查方法:查看部署日志、检查数据库 schema、比对 API 请求记录、联系平台技术支持确认接口状态。 - 使用/接入后遇到问题第一步做什么?
立即停止后续部署动作,进入 incident response 流程:
1) 确认问题范围(单店 or 多店)
2) 查阅监控面板判断是否达到回滚阈值
3) 通知相关干系人(运营、客服)
4) 执行预设回滚脚本
5) 验证核心功能恢复情况 - Deploy回滚策略回滚方案Marketplace平台详细解析 和替代方案相比优缺点是什么?
对比项如下:方案 优点 缺点 全量回滚 彻底恢复稳定态 可能丢失中间数据 热修复补丁(Hotfix) 快速局部修正 易引入新问题 蓝绿部署 零停机切换 资源消耗翻倍 金丝雀发布 风险可控 流程复杂 - 新手最容易忽略的点是什么?
最常被忽视的是:
- 忽略数据库迁移的可逆性设计
- 未设定明确的回滚决策标准(靠主观判断)
- 缺少事前演练,真正出问题时手忙脚乱
- 忘记通知客服团队,导致客户咨询无回应
- 回滚完成后未做根因分析,同类问题重复发生
相关关键词推荐
- Marketplace API 接入
- ERP 与电商平台对接
- CI/CD 跨境电商应用
- 系统发布风险管理
- 自动化部署工具
- Shopify 应用回滚
- Amazon SP-API 版本控制
- TikTok Shop 技术对接
- Shopee Open Platform SDK
- 跨境电商 DevOps 实践
- 订单同步失败处理
- API 调用限流应对
- 灰度发布策略
- 蓝绿部署跨境电商
- 金丝雀发布实战
- 系统故障应急响应
- 多平台统一部署
- 跨境电商技术中台
- 自动化测试覆盖率
- 发布评审流程 SOP
关联词条
活动
服务
百科
问答
文章
社群
跨境企业

